The collection of data on the internet is growing in breadth and scope at an alarming rate. Presently, the only measure of protection for consumers is the privacy policy. However, this measure acts more in the interest of the company than the consumer. Current privacy policies are carefully worded such that the burden of proof is on the consumer if they believe their privacy has been invaded. Effectively, by agreeing to a privacy policy and using a website, you waive any legal right to hold the company responsible should their data security be compromised. In the face of growing data collection and consolidation among internet companies, current regulations become a liability for consumers.
